Eurosport - Sat, 12 Jul 11:47:00 2008
Augusto Farfus and Joerg Mueller dominated FIA WTCC testing at Estoril ahead of the weekend's racing in Portugal.
The BMW Germany team-mates thrived in unseasonal drizzle, with the Brazilian Farfus setting the pace with a best lap of 1:47.997.
Britain's triple world champion Andy Priaulx made up an all-BMW top three, with Chevrolet duo Alain Menu and Robert Huff fourth and fifth.
Portuguese Tiago Monteiro put in a solid sixth-place effort in front of local fans, but current championship leader Gabriele Tarquini struggled in 13th.
Liqui Moly Team Engstler's Andrey Romanov missed the session due to travel difficulties; he missed his plane and did not reach the track in time.
ESTORIL TESTING RESULTS
1. A Farfus BMW 320si 1m47s997
2. J Müller BMW 320si + 0s365
3. A Priaulx BMW 320si + 0s400
4. A Menu Chevrolet Lacetti + 0s408
5. R Huff Chevrolet Lacetti + 0s426
